2009–10 Harvard Crimson men's basketball team

The team played its home games in Cambridge, Massachusetts at the Lavietes Pavilion, which has a capacity of 2,195.

The team was led by third-year head coach Tommy Amaker and starred highly touted prospect Jeremy Lin.

[3] Amaker was a nominee for the inaugural Ben Jobe Award as the top minority Division I college basketball coach.

[19] At the conclusion of the 2009–10 Ivy League men's basketball season, Lin was selected as a repeat first team All-Ivy selection after becoming the first player in Ivy League history to record 1,450 points (1,471), 450 rebounds (487), 400 assists (401) and 200 steals (224).
